Secondary School Students Learn About Renewable Energy
19 12 2008Twenty students from Guangyang Secondary School and Serangoon Garden Secondary School attended the Advance Elective Module (AEM) on Applications of Renewable Energy from 10 – 14 Nov 2008. The purpose of this program is to promote student awareness on the importance of engineering in the renewable energy discipline. Students participated in hands-on projects, designing and constructing renewable energy applications.

DCPT Alumni Receives Dean’s Commendation at The University of Queensland
19 12 200840 students from Nanyang Polytechnic studied at The University of Queensland (UQ) in Semester One, 2008. Students from Nanyang Polytechnic have taken the different cultural expectations and challenges of studying at a foreign university in their stride to achieve outstanding academic progress at UQ.
During Semester One, 2008, students from Nanyang Polytechnic achieved exemplary results, and five received the distinguished honour of a Dean’s Commendation for High Achievement at The University of Queensland (UQ). Among them is Zhi Jie Keith Low, who has a Diploma in Chemical & Pharmaceutical Technology from NYP.

DCPT Students on China Study Trip
12 12 2008Forty students from diplomas in Chemical & Pharmaceutical Technology, Biomedical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ering and Digital & Precision Engineering had the opportunity to go on an educational trip to Shanghai and Suzhou between 6 and 10 Oct 08. Besides getting a chance to see China first hand, the students also got to experience the much talked-about economy of the country. This they did by visiting the facilities of global companies such as Shanghai Volkswagen, Shenmei Coca Cola and the Shanghai Supercomputer Centre.
